## Queuewright Autoscaler — Environments

Queuewright scales the batch-ingest workers based on queue depth sampled every 30 seconds. Staging and production use different thresholds; staging is deliberately aggressive so we catch scaling bugs early. The cooldown window prevents flapping when depth oscillates near a threshold. If you change any threshold, update both environments in the same change. The current production values are as follows.

config for yahof-tajop:
zorath:
  pin: 7493
  metrics_host: metrics.zorath.tolvaqsys.internal
  tenant: praiel
  seal: seal_fd9cd4f1

**Action item (PM-214, Coldvault archival):** Automate archiving of cold storage buckets older than the retention cutoff. Manual sweeps missed two regions last quarter and blew the storage budget. Owner: infra rotation. Sweep cadence, batch size, and age thresholds must be config-driven, not hardcoded, so on-call can tune under load. Dry-run mode required before first prod run. Proposed defaults for review at sync are below.

limits module of fahog-kahop:
CAPS = {
    "fraeth": 189,
    "drumir": 842,
}

# Firmware Update Channels — Quillbox Devices

The Quillbox fleet pulls firmware from three channels: canary, beta, and stable. Promotion between channels is manual and requires a signed manifest; the updater refuses unsigned payloads even on canary. Devices poll hourly with jitter to avoid thundering-herd pulls after a release. Rollbacks are handled by keeping the previous image in the B slot. Each environment's updater runs with the configuration shown below.

config for tagaf-bawif:
[norok]
host = norok.ordinworks.local
user = norok_svc
database = norok_prod

Next Thursday we're running a disaster-recovery drill for the Pailbox build pipeline, and your task concerns our slimmed container images. We strip debug tooling from production images, so during the drill you'll rebuild the full diagnostic variant from the archived base layers. Please read the slimming manifest carefully before you start; missing layers are the usual failure mode. To pull the archived layers from the sealed registry mirror, you'll need to enter the recovery passphrase below.

Best,
Marit

strongbox words: druvan-lamys-eliius-jorax-istox-soreth-ulays-gilix-ralix-oliiel-norwyn-casvan-praius